Transiting Uranus conj. Ascendant

Well textbooks will say you will start to feel stirrings within a 7 degree orb. For me personally the closer it gets.... like three or four degrees the "language" of the planet begins to "whisper in my ear" so to speak making it difficult to ignore.
Pay attention to your feelings as you follow its trip in the ephemeris. Then you will know exactly how you respond orb wise.
You will not feel the Uranian sense of urgency when it is moving off of your ascendant and journeys on and settles into the first. (Again the textbooks give an orb of 7 degrees separating) By then you have received the message, made the changes and go on with your life as usual. Uranus transits just give us the courage to make changes we ordinarily would not make. Uranus is the Great Awakener.
